Mini-split maintenance in Los Angeles — what gets dirty and why it matters

The indoor heads of a mini-split are recirculating room air constantly. Over time, filters cake with dust, the evaporator coil accumulates biofilm, and the drain line collects mold. The result: reduced airflow, musty odors, ice on the coil, and eventually a fault shutdown. HVAC in LA provides a full deep-clean service that restores factory performance.

Our maintenance visits cover all heads in multi-zone systems, not just the primary unit.

What's included in mini-split maintenance

  • Filter wash and dry — reusable filters cleaned and reinstalled
  • Evaporator coil cleaning — foaming coil cleaner and flush
  • Blower wheel cleaning — where mold accumulates in humid climates
  • Drain pan and line flush — prevents water leaks and musty odors
  • Refrigerant pressure check — confirm proper charge
  • Outdoor unit inspection — coil, fan, refrigerant connections
  • Control and communication test — confirm all zones respond correctly

How often should I service a mini-split in LA?
Once a year for most systems. In coastal areas (marine layer, salt air) or homes with pets, twice yearly keeps efficiency and air quality higher.
Can I clean the filters myself?
Yes — the front filters should be rinsed monthly. What you can't reach is the evaporator coil and blower wheel behind the filters, which need annual professional cleaning.
My mini-split smells musty — is that normal?
No. A musty smell means biofilm or mold has built up on the evaporator coil or blower wheel. It's the most common result of skipped maintenance and goes away completely after a deep clean.
